When considering a bunk bed for children, comprehending the different types offered is crucial. Below is a table describing the most typical kinds of bunk beds.
TypeDescriptionSuitable forTwin over TwinTwo twin mattresses stacked on top of each other.Brother or sisters sharing a roomTwin over FullA twin bed on top and a full bed below.Older children or guestsL-Shaped Bunk BedBunk beds set up in an L-shape, often with extra furnishings.Rooms with corner spaceLoft BedA raised bed with space underneath for a desk or play area.Taking full advantage of flooring areaTriple Bunk BedThree beds stacked vertically, suitable for smaller rooms.Bigger householdsFuton Bunk BedA bunk bed with a futon on the bottom, perfect for lounging during the day.Flexible areas
Each type has its distinct advantages and can cater to different space sizes, styles, and children's requirements.
2. Safety Considerations
Security must constantly be the leading priority when selecting a bunk bed for children. Below are very important security ideas to consider:
Guardrails: Ensure the bunk bed consists of sturdy guardrails on both sides of the upper bunk to avoid falls.Matress Size: Use the appropriate bed mattress size as advised by the maker. Mattresses that are too little can slip through the guardrails.Height Restrictions: Children under the age of 6 ought to not be allowed to oversleep the upper bunk due to the risk of falling.Steady Construction: Verify that the bed is constructed with strong products and has no sharp edges or loose parts.Weight Limit: Always examine the maker's weight limit and make sure that it is abided by.Ladder Safety: Ensure that the ladder is securely attached and has large rungs for easy climbing.
By following these security considerations, parents can produce a safe and secure sleeping environment for their children.
3. Choosing the Right Bunk Bed
Selecting the best bunk bed includes thinking about a number of elements, consisting of area, visual appeals, functionality, and budget plan. Below is a list of essential factors to assist your selection:
Room Size: Measure the space dimensions to guarantee that the bunk bed will fit easily and permit adequate movement.Design Style: Consider the decoration of the space. Bunk beds are available in different styles, including contemporary, rustic, and standard styles.Material: Assess the building and construction material. Solid wood offers durability and resilience, while metal frames are often more economical and lighter.Budget plan: Determine your spending plan. Bunk beds vary from budget friendly alternatives to high-end customized styles.Functionality: Think about whether the bed will be used solely for sleeping or if it will double as a backyard or research study area.Age Range: Consider the age of your children. Regularly Asked QuestionsQ1: What is the very best age for a kid to sleep in a bunk bed?
A1: Generally, children under 6 need to not oversleep the upper bunk. It is a good idea for older children to use the leading bunk, while more youthful brother or sisters can sleep listed below.
Q2: Are bunk beds safe?
A2: When appropriately put together and preserved, bunk beds can be safe. Ensure that security procedures remain in place, such as guardrails and stable ladders.
Q3: Can bunk beds be transformed into two different beds?
A3: Many bunk beds are developed to be taken apart and turned into 2 different beds, making them flexible in terms of usage.
Q4: How can I optimize space with a bunk bed?
A4: Consider purchasing a loft bed with a work space underneath or a triple bunk bed to accommodate more children in restricted area.
Q5: What products are best for bunk beds?
A5: Solid wood is usually the most long lasting and tough choice, while metal frames can use a modern look and lighter weight.
